What is StarDrop?

StarDrop™ is an all-encompassing software suite that offers cutting-edge in silico technology, all presented within an intuitive visual framework. By facilitating a smooth transition between up-to-date data, predictive modeling, and strategic decision-making for subsequent synthesis rounds, StarDrop™ enhances the discovery process's speed, efficiency, and overall productivity. Achieving a harmonious balance of various properties is crucial for the development of successful compounds. StarDrop™ effectively navigates the complexities of multi-parameter optimization, assisting users in identifying compounds with the greatest likelihood of success. Additionally, it conserves both time and resources by enabling the synthesis of fewer compounds and reducing the frequency of testing needed. As a result, researchers can focus their efforts more effectively, leading to more successful outcomes in their projects.

What is Evo Designer?

Evo Designer, an innovative instrument developed by the Arc Institute, leverages the capabilities of the Evo 2 genomic foundation model to assist in both the creation and examination of DNA sequences. By allowing users to input nucleotide sequences or choose particular organisms, the platform generates tailored DNA sequences that meet specific research requirements. Moreover, it provides comprehensive annotations for coding regions and enables 3D visualizations of prokaryotic protein structures through ESMFold, thereby deepening users' comprehension of protein architecture. Additionally, Evo Designer assesses the complexity of sequences by calculating perplexity and per-nucleotide entropy, offering researchers insights into the variability of their data. Central to this tool is the Evo 2 model, which has been trained on a vast dataset exceeding 9 trillion nucleotides from a diverse range of prokaryotic and eukaryotic genomes. Harnessing an advanced deep learning framework, this model accurately represents biological sequences at a single-nucleotide level and can accommodate a context window of up to 1 million tokens, ensuring meticulous sequence analysis. The diverse features offered by Evo Designer significantly enhance genetic research, making it a crucial asset for scientists in the field. As a result, the tool not only streamlines the process of DNA sequence analysis but also fosters deeper insights into genetic structures and their functions.
